Troop 71 participates in the Kroger Community Rewards program that's tied to the Kroger Plus Card. Our participation serves as a year-round
fundraising effort that benefits the troop, in general. For example, the troop trailer was purchased in 2012 using proceeds from the Kroger
program.
As with any fundraising event, a group of people must be actively involved. How do you actively support Troop 71 via the Kroger Community
Rewards Program?
First, associate your Kroger Plus card with Troop 71. See instructions below on how to do this. Don't have a Kroger Plus Card? Visit the customer service desk of your neighborhood Kroger.
Then, use your Plus Card each time you purchase items from Kroger.
That's it. Every three months, our troop will receive an earnings check from Kroger. The amount we earn is based on how much our registered
participants spent at Kroger during those three months.
